Thank you for the response. I have nothing to do with the software in question, except that I use it. As I mentioned, the software does come in a free form, and this is the form that I use; the version that costs money has some convenience features, but is otherwise not much different. In any case, the question I had pertained to the language of the GPL, which I find ambiguous at best, especially in regards to the interaction between two pieces of software. Specifically, is a non-executable data file GPL-able? I do not believe so. But, more generally, can a commercial product use the output of a GPL program? Can a commercial product /run/ a GPL program and use the output? Can a non-GPL program read a data file for a GPL program, and use the data? I believe that clear answers to these questions are critical, and I also believe that it is in the FSF's (and OpenSource and Free Software community's) best interest to have clarification on these questions.
